rv1126b: ddr: Update to v1.03 250613
Build from: c4d8224017 dram_init: rv1126b: Update to v1.03 Update feature: ba5a5c1823 drivers: ram: rv1126b: Fix refresh_margin df66fde065 drivers: ram: rv1126b: Set reg_calcs_sel after disable read gate f09135dcff drivers: ram: rv1126b: Support DDR4 of new version RV1126B(P) 662523691e dram_init: rv1126b: add uart iomux section in loader param Change-Id: I95afb54e1741a82eed846962732818294e8b383c Signed-off-by: Wesley Yao <wesley.yao@rock-chips.com>
This commit is contained in:
@@ -5,7 +5,7 @@ MAJOR=1
|
|||||||
MINOR=0
|
MINOR=0
|
||||||
[CODE471_OPTION]
|
[CODE471_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
Sleep=1
|
Sleep=1
|
||||||
[CODE472_OPTION]
|
[CODE472_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
@@ -14,13 +14,13 @@ Path1=bin/rv11/rv1126b_usbplug_v1.03.bin
|
|||||||
NUM=2
|
NUM=2
|
||||||
LOADER1=FlashData
|
LOADER1=FlashData
|
||||||
LOADER2=FlashBoot
|
LOADER2=FlashBoot
|
||||||
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
FlashBoot=bin/rv11/rv1126b_spl_v1.03.bin
|
FlashBoot=bin/rv11/rv1126b_spl_v1.03.bin
|
||||||
[LOADER2_PARAM]
|
[LOADER2_PARAM]
|
||||||
LOAD_ADDR=0x4fe00000
|
LOAD_ADDR=0x4fe00000
|
||||||
FLAG=0x0
|
FLAG=0x0
|
||||||
[OUTPUT]
|
[OUTPUT]
|
||||||
PATH=rv1126b_spl_loader_v1.02.103.bin
|
PATH=rv1126b_spl_loader_v1.03.103.bin
|
||||||
[SYSTEM]
|
[SYSTEM]
|
||||||
NEWIDB=true
|
NEWIDB=true
|
||||||
[FLAG]
|
[FLAG]
|
||||||
|
|||||||
@@ -5,7 +5,7 @@ MAJOR=1
|
|||||||
MINOR=0
|
MINOR=0
|
||||||
[CODE471_OPTION]
|
[CODE471_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
Sleep=1
|
Sleep=1
|
||||||
[CODE472_OPTION]
|
[CODE472_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
@@ -14,14 +14,14 @@ Path1=bin/rv11/rv1126b_usbplug_v1.03.bin
|
|||||||
NUM=2
|
NUM=2
|
||||||
LOADER1=FlashData
|
LOADER1=FlashData
|
||||||
LOADER2=FlashBoot
|
LOADER2=FlashBoot
|
||||||
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
||||||
[LOADER2_PARAM]
|
[LOADER2_PARAM]
|
||||||
LOAD_ADDR=0x4fe00000
|
LOAD_ADDR=0x4fe00000
|
||||||
FLAG=0x0
|
FLAG=0x0
|
||||||
[OUTPUT]
|
[OUTPUT]
|
||||||
PATH=rv1126b_download_v1.02.103.bin
|
PATH=rv1126b_download_v1.03.103.bin
|
||||||
IDB_PATH=rv1126b_idblock_v1.02.103.img
|
IDB_PATH=rv1126b_idblock_v1.03.103.img
|
||||||
[SYSTEM]
|
[SYSTEM]
|
||||||
NEWIDB=true
|
NEWIDB=true
|
||||||
[FLAG]
|
[FLAG]
|
||||||
|
|||||||
@@ -5,7 +5,7 @@ MAJOR=1
|
|||||||
MINOR=0
|
MINOR=0
|
||||||
[CODE471_OPTION]
|
[CODE471_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
Sleep=1
|
Sleep=1
|
||||||
[CODE472_OPTION]
|
[CODE472_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
@@ -14,14 +14,14 @@ Path1=bin/rv11/rv1126b_usbplug_v1.03.bin
|
|||||||
NUM=2
|
NUM=2
|
||||||
LOADER1=FlashData
|
LOADER1=FlashData
|
||||||
LOADER2=FlashBoot
|
LOADER2=FlashBoot
|
||||||
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
||||||
[LOADER2_PARAM]
|
[LOADER2_PARAM]
|
||||||
LOAD_ADDR=0x4fe00000
|
LOAD_ADDR=0x4fe00000
|
||||||
FLAG=0x0
|
FLAG=0x0
|
||||||
[OUTPUT]
|
[OUTPUT]
|
||||||
PATH=rv1126b_download_v1.02.103.bin
|
PATH=rv1126b_download_v1.03.103.bin
|
||||||
IDB_PATH=rv1126b_idblock_v1.02.103.img
|
IDB_PATH=rv1126b_idblock_v1.03.103.img
|
||||||
[SYSTEM]
|
[SYSTEM]
|
||||||
NEWIDB=true
|
NEWIDB=true
|
||||||
[FLAG]
|
[FLAG]
|
||||||
|
|||||||
@@ -5,7 +5,7 @@ MAJOR=1
|
|||||||
MINOR=0
|
MINOR=0
|
||||||
[CODE471_OPTION]
|
[CODE471_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
Path1=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
Sleep=1
|
Sleep=1
|
||||||
[CODE472_OPTION]
|
[CODE472_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
@@ -15,7 +15,7 @@ NUM=3
|
|||||||
LOADER1=FlashData
|
LOADER1=FlashData
|
||||||
LOADER2=Hpmcu
|
LOADER2=Hpmcu
|
||||||
LOADER3=FlashBoot
|
LOADER3=FlashBoot
|
||||||
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.02.bin
|
FlashData=b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
|
||||||
Hpmcu=bin/rv11/rv1126b_hpmcu_tb_v1.00.bin
|
Hpmcu=bin/rv11/rv1126b_hpmcu_tb_v1.00.bin
|
||||||
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
||||||
[LOADER2_PARAM]
|
[LOADER2_PARAM]
|
||||||
@@ -25,8 +25,8 @@ FLAG=0
|
|||||||
LOAD_ADDR=0x4fe00000
|
LOAD_ADDR=0x4fe00000
|
||||||
FLAG=0x0
|
FLAG=0x0
|
||||||
[OUTPUT]
|
[OUTPUT]
|
||||||
PATH=rv1126b_download_v1.02.103.bin
|
PATH=rv1126b_download_v1.03.103.bin
|
||||||
IDB_PATH=rv1126b_idblock_v1.02.103.img
|
IDB_PATH=rv1126b_idblock_v1.03.103.img
|
||||||
[SYSTEM]
|
[SYSTEM]
|
||||||
NEWIDB=true
|
NEWIDB=true
|
||||||
[FLAG]
|
[FLAG]
|
||||||
|
|||||||
@@ -5,7 +5,7 @@ MAJOR=1
|
|||||||
MINOR=0
|
MINOR=0
|
||||||
[CODE471_OPTION]
|
[CODE471_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
Path1=bin/rv11/rv1126bp_ddr_1056MHz_v1.02.bin
|
Path1=bin/rv11/rv1126bp_ddr_1056MHz_v1.03.bin
|
||||||
Sleep=1
|
Sleep=1
|
||||||
[CODE472_OPTION]
|
[CODE472_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
@@ -14,13 +14,13 @@ Path1=bin/rv11/rv1126b_usbplug_v1.03.bin
|
|||||||
NUM=2
|
NUM=2
|
||||||
LOADER1=FlashData
|
LOADER1=FlashData
|
||||||
LOADER2=FlashBoot
|
LOADER2=FlashBoot
|
||||||
FlashData=bin/rv11/rv1126bp_ddr_1056MHz_v1.02.bin
|
FlashData=bin/rv11/rv1126bp_ddr_1056MHz_v1.03.bin
|
||||||
FlashBoot=bin/rv11/rv1126b_spl_v1.03.bin
|
FlashBoot=bin/rv11/rv1126b_spl_v1.03.bin
|
||||||
[LOADER2_PARAM]
|
[LOADER2_PARAM]
|
||||||
LOAD_ADDR=0x4fe00000
|
LOAD_ADDR=0x4fe00000
|
||||||
FLAG=0x0
|
FLAG=0x0
|
||||||
[OUTPUT]
|
[OUTPUT]
|
||||||
PATH=rv1126bp_spl_loader_v1.02.103.bin
|
PATH=rv1126bp_spl_loader_v1.03.103.bin
|
||||||
[SYSTEM]
|
[SYSTEM]
|
||||||
NEWIDB=true
|
NEWIDB=true
|
||||||
[FLAG]
|
[FLAG]
|
||||||
|
|||||||
@@ -5,7 +5,7 @@ MAJOR=1
|
|||||||
MINOR=0
|
MINOR=0
|
||||||
[CODE471_OPTION]
|
[CODE471_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
Path1=bin/rv11/rv1126bp_ddr_1056MHz_v1.02.bin
|
Path1=bin/rv11/rv1126bp_ddr_1056MHz_v1.03.bin
|
||||||
Sleep=1
|
Sleep=1
|
||||||
[CODE472_OPTION]
|
[CODE472_OPTION]
|
||||||
NUM=1
|
NUM=1
|
||||||
@@ -14,14 +14,14 @@ Path1=bin/rv11/rv1126b_usbplug_v1.03.bin
|
|||||||
NUM=2
|
NUM=2
|
||||||
LOADER1=FlashData
|
LOADER1=FlashData
|
||||||
LOADER2=FlashBoot
|
LOADER2=FlashBoot
|
||||||
FlashData=bin/rv11/rv1126bp_ddr_1056MHz_v1.02.bin
|
FlashData=bin/rv11/rv1126bp_ddr_1056MHz_v1.03.bin
|
||||||
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
FlashBoot=bin/rv11/rv1126b_spl_ipc_v1.03.bin
|
||||||
[LOADER2_PARAM]
|
[LOADER2_PARAM]
|
||||||
LOAD_ADDR=0x4fe00000
|
LOAD_ADDR=0x4fe00000
|
||||||
FLAG=0x0
|
FLAG=0x0
|
||||||
[OUTPUT]
|
[OUTPUT]
|
||||||
PATH=rv1126bp_download_v1.02.103.bin
|
PATH=rv1126bp_download_v1.03.103.bin
|
||||||
IDB_PATH=rv1126bp_idblock_v1.02.103.img
|
IDB_PATH=rv1126bp_idblock_v1.03.103.img
|
||||||
[SYSTEM]
|
[SYSTEM]
|
||||||
NEWIDB=true
|
NEWIDB=true
|
||||||
[FLAG]
|
[FLAG]
|
||||||
|
|||||||
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_1332MHz_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_ddr3_1056MHz_tb_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_ddr3_1056MHz_tb_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_ddr3lp44x_1332MHz_eyescan_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_ddr3lp44x_1332MHz_eyescan_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_ddr4_1332MHz_tb_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_ddr4_1332MHz_tb_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_ddr4lp3_1332MHz_eyescan_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_ddr4lp3_1332MHz_eyescan_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_lp3_1056MHz_tb_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_lp3_1056MHz_tb_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_lp4_1332MHz_tb_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_lp4_1332MHz_tb_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126b_ddr_lp4x_1332MHz_tb_v1.03.bin
Normal file
BIN
bin/rv11/rv1126b_ddr_lp4x_1332MHz_tb_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126bp_ddr_ddr3lp44x_1056MHz_eyescan_v1.03.bin
Normal file
BIN
bin/rv11/rv1126bp_ddr_ddr3lp44x_1056MHz_eyescan_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
Binary file not shown.
BIN
bin/rv11/rv1126bp_ddr_ddr4lp3_1056MHz_eyescan_v1.03.bin
Normal file
BIN
bin/rv11/rv1126bp_ddr_ddr4lp3_1056MHz_eyescan_v1.03.bin
Normal file
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
@@ -1,5 +1,24 @@
|
|||||||
# rv1126b Release Note
|
# rv1126b Release Note
|
||||||
|
|
||||||
|
## rv1126b{p}_ddr_{1332, 1056}MHz_v1.03.bin
|
||||||
|
|
||||||
|
| 时间 | 文件 | 编译 commit | 重要程度 |
|
||||||
|
| ---------- | :--------------------------------------- | ----------- | -------- |
|
||||||
|
| 2025-06-13 | rv1126b{p}_ddr_{1332, 1056}MHz_v1.03.bin | c4d8224017 | 紧急 |
|
||||||
|
|
||||||
|
### Warn
|
||||||
|
|
||||||
|
1. 要求 bl31 必须同步到 v1.06 或更高版本。
|
||||||
|
|
||||||
|
### Fixed
|
||||||
|
|
||||||
|
| Index | 重要程度 | 更新说明 | 问题现象 | 问题来源 |
|
||||||
|
| ----- | -------- | ------------------------ | ---------------------------------------- | -------- |
|
||||||
|
| 1 | 重要 | 修正 refresh_margin 配置 | LPDDR4(X) 和 LPDDR3 高温时低频可能不稳定 | - |
|
||||||
|
| 2 | 紧急 | 修正 DDR4 不稳定问题 | | - |
|
||||||
|
|
||||||
|
------
|
||||||
|
|
||||||
## rv1126b_bl31_v1.06.elf
|
## rv1126b_bl31_v1.06.elf
|
||||||
|
|
||||||
| 时间 | 文件 | 编译 commit | 重要程度 |
|
| 时间 | 文件 | 编译 commit | 重要程度 |
|
||||||
|
|||||||
@@ -1,5 +1,24 @@
|
|||||||
# rv1126b Release Note
|
# rv1126b Release Note
|
||||||
|
|
||||||
|
## rv1126b{p}_ddr_{1332, 1056}MHz_v1.03.bin
|
||||||
|
|
||||||
|
| Date | File | Build commit | Severity |
|
||||||
|
| ---------- | :--------------------------------------- | ------------ | -------- |
|
||||||
|
| 2025-06-13 | rv1126b{p}_ddr_{1332, 1056}MHz_v1.03.bin | c4d8224017 | critical |
|
||||||
|
|
||||||
|
### Warn
|
||||||
|
|
||||||
|
1. The bl31 should be updated to v1.06 or above.
|
||||||
|
|
||||||
|
### Fixed
|
||||||
|
|
||||||
|
| Index | Severity | Update | Issue description | Issue source |
|
||||||
|
| ----- | --------- | ------------------------- | ------------------------------------------------------------ | ------------ |
|
||||||
|
| 1 | important | Fix refresh_margin | LPDDR4(X) and LPDDR3 may be unstable at elevated temperatures and low frequencies | - |
|
||||||
|
| 2 | critical | Fix DDR4 stability issues | | - |
|
||||||
|
|
||||||
|
------
|
||||||
|
|
||||||
## rv1126b_bl31_v1.06.elf
|
## rv1126b_bl31_v1.06.elf
|
||||||
|
|
||||||
| Date | File | Build commit | Severity |
|
| Date | File | Build commit | Severity |
|
||||||
|
|||||||
Reference in New Issue
Block a user